Transaction 6a43ed5c3ea7223e1479e527119174860919faf316f564723de6fb5097330e85

1 Input
2 Outputs
  • 6a43ed5c3ea7223e1479e527119174860919faf316f564723de6fb5097330e85:0
  • value  1000000
    address  32utcqQfGknAJHmZ9EkzweAm24TVhyyL9r
  • 6a43ed5c3ea7223e1479e527119174860919faf316f564723de6fb5097330e85:1
  • value  30725600
    address  33dqduHgzq4UFgZUUWtnNLsveKH5519JKG